Aftercare Advice for Lash Extensions
- Wash your lashes daily with a lash shampoo or any oil-free cleanser, rinse thoroughly with tepid water. Dry your lashes naturally or use paper towel to gently pat dry (avoid using cotton wool/pads/tips) & groom using clean mascara wand.
- For best results avoid swimming, spas, tanning & steam for 24 hours.
- Oil based products are the eyelash bonding agent’s worst enemy. Use eye creams sparingly and avoid lash area.
- Use only water based mascara on the tips of your lashes, although, you don’t need it and it can shorten the life of the extensions. Never use waterproof mascara.
- If you wear mascara on your bottom lashes make sure that it is water based.
- If you wear eyeliner the best ones to use are the felt tip pens or gel, avoid pencil eyeliners as they tend to be a bit oily and can clog between the lashes.
- Do not use an eyelash curler or tint/perm the lashes.
- Do not pull, rub or pick on eyelashes. The bond on the extensions is so strong that it will pull your own eyelash out along with the new ones.
- If you wear eye make-up, a powder based eye shadow is best.
- To remove make-up, use an oil free make-up remover.
- We naturally lose a couple of lashes a day which we seldom notice, however, you will notice with the extensions.
- Be advised that you should book an infills appointment in 2-4 weeks after the procedure.
